Old Vine Day: Library Tasting at Vino Noceto
Vino Noceto 11011 Shenandoah Road, Plymouth, CA, United StatesIn the lead-up to Old Vine Day, we’re pulling back the curtain on two of the most extraordinary sources in our portfolio: the Dos Oakies Sangiovese, from vines we planted 39 years ago, and the OGP Zinfandel — sourced from the oldest documented producing Zinfandel vineyard in the United States, with roots going back to the 1860s. We’ll be pouring retrospective verticals of both, a rare chance to taste not just the wines, but the history woven into every bottle.
